## Deployment

Textgate's encoding sniffer runs as a sidecar next to the upload service. Deploy both together; the sniffer inspects the first 64 KB of each uploaded text file and tags it before storage. Mismatched tags block ingestion, so keep the confidence threshold sane. The sidecar reads its runtime settings from the values below.

deployment values, yafop-fahap:
[lamwyn]
team = silath
access_code = ac_166fb2
host = lamwyn.orvexgrid.example
port = 9300
owner = pelael.praius
peer = istiel.zarqeldyn.corp

## SQL Linting

All SQL files at Bramblegate must pass `sqlcheck` before merge. Rules enforce uppercase keywords, explicit column lists (no `SELECT *`), and snake_case identifiers. The linter validates schema references against a live shadow database, so it needs network access during CI and local runs. Before your first run, configure the linter's schema probe with the connection string below.

primary connection of fajog-bageg = clickhouse://tamion_svc:0nS8bDSETpHjj2@db-cbc5.nelvrocorp.example:5432/nordor

Handover — Quillbase wiki RBAC. Shipped role inheritance Tuesday; nested spaces now resolve permissions top-down. Known issue: revoking an editor role doesn't purge their session cache for up to 15 minutes — workaround is a manual cache bust via the admin panel. Audit log writes are lagging under load; alert fires at 5k queued events. Don't modify the role-resolver config without a dry run in staging. Guest access stays disabled until the security review closes. Escalate permission-bypass reports immediately to the access lead.

signatory, hahop-kajeg: Giliel Caswyn

Subject: Clock skew between build agents — action for plugin authors

Hello plugin authors,

We identified clock skew of up to 90 seconds across the Lanternworks build farm, which caused intermittent signature-timestamp rejections for externally submitted Quillbase plugins. All agents now sync against a single authoritative time source, and the verification window has been widened to tolerate residual drift. Please rebuild against the corrected toolchain and resubmit. For traceability, reference the build token printed below.

trace token, kajeg-tadup: htk31_ea4436123ab4c9e337062126feef2c5